Giant Noctule vs Springtail
Nyctalus lasiopterus compared with Entomobrya marginata
Taxonomic Classification
| Rank | Giant Noctule | Springtail |
|---|---|---|
| Kingdom same | Animalia (Animals) | Animalia (Animals) |
| Phylum | Chordata (Chordates) | Arthropoda (Arthropods) |
| Class | Mammalia (Mammals) | Collembola (springtail) |
| Order | Chiroptera (Bats) | Entomobryomorpha (Entomobryomorpha) |
| Family | Vespertilionidae | Entomobryidae |
| Genus | Nyctalus | Entomobrya |
| Species | Nyctalus lasiopterus | Entomobrya marginata |
Evolutionary Relationship
Giant Noctule and Springtail share a common ancestor at the Kingdom level: Animalia. (Animals)
